Operations Delivery Manager (Waste Implementation) – Braintree District Council

Braintree, Essex

Full-Time, Temporary – 37 Hours per Week

4 Months Contract

£22 per Hour PAYE / £28.17 Umbrella

Closing Date: Monday 9th March 2026

Essex County Council (ECC) are delighted to be supporting Braintree District Council in recruiting an Operations Delivery Manager within their Waste Service on a full-time, temporary basis.

Due to the nature of this role, the successful candidate will be required to work on-site, full-time for an initial period.

This role will be based both at Causeway House and Lakes Industrial Park.

In 2026, the Government is introducing Simpler Recycling across England. This means every council, including ours, will follow the same rules for what can be recycled at home making it easier for you to recycle and help protect the environment. This means that your collections are changing!

We are looking for an enthusiastic, hard-working and dedicated individual to join our Waste Service to review the over-arching Waste Management services, which includes the delivery of bins & caddies to over 60,000 properties and bulk waste to local business and schools.

Role Purpose:

  • Responsible for the co-ordination of multiple projects and assist with the implementation of those projects within Operations to support the waste service changes. Providing a clear sense of direction and optimism.
  • Develop, monitor and review the scope of work, schedules and budgets to ensure the waste review changes are implemented.
  • Ensure compliance with statutory duties e.g. Operator’s Licence Compliance and Health and Safety within the remit of the post are fully met.
  • Provide effective communication and updates across waste services and all other relevant departments, including senior management on a day-to-day basis.

Principal Accountabilities:

  • Manage and oversee the provision of high-quality customer focused services provided by the Waste Operations, ensuring they are responsive to change and embrace best practice in terms of efficiency and high performance.
  • Provide forward thinking operational leadership, support, motivation and development to the
  • managers/team leaders and to co-ordinate with the drivers and loaders to ensure a cohesive and integrated approach to the delivery of services.
  • Review, interpret and challenge current processes and research other organisations and approached, showing consideration of these in all aspects
  • Develop and support all staff, including interdependency service staff to ensure the new service is implemented and integrated efficiently and within the timelines that are set out.
  • Pro-actively make appropriate project and team linkages and manage a collaborative approach to the review and the proposals throughout the iterative process of building and delivering the recommendations, working across a number of departments and stakeholders.
  • Ensure the delivery of service improvements through review of the Waste Management services and to ensure the effective and efficient use of associated resources.

Skills, Knowledge and Experiences:

Experience and Qualifications

  • A relevant degree/professional qualification.
  • CoTC (Desirable)
  • CPC (Desirable)
  • Experience of delivering Operational services.
  • Experience of working knowledge of waste, vehicles and logistics.
  • Experience of project management and process development.
  • Experience of corporate working and management in a comparable organisation.
  • Experience of delivering innovative and effective waste and transport initiatives
  • Post-holder may also be required to undertake further training, both in-house and externally based.

Skills and Knowledge

  • Knowledge and experience of front-line service delivery aimed at delivering excellent customer service and value for money
  • Ability to lead, motivate, change and develop service improvement
  • Knowledge of health & safety legislation.
  • Extensive people management skills.
  • Excellent communication skills including written, presentational and verbal.
  • IT skills, WORD, EXCEL, POWERPOINT.
  • Ability to establish and maintain positive working relationships at all levels, both internally and externally, including elected members.
  • Ability to prioritise a heavy and fluctuating workload and meet associated deadlines.
  • Excellent organisational skills including multitasking and time management skills.
